Full job description

POSITION OVERVIEW

The Field Technician (FTE) is responsible for collecting accurate and complete field data in accordance with the project scope assigned by REI Utility Services. This role requires knowledge and proper use of field data collection tools, understanding of client-specific construction specifications, and consistent communication with the Field Manager and/or Project Manager. The FTE plays a key role in maintaining safety and quality standards while representing REI in the field.

POSITION DETAILS

Job Title :

Field Technician

Reports To :

Field Manager

Location :

Varies by project site

FLSA Status

:Full-Time, non-exempt

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S

  • Collect required field data in compliance with the assigned Statement of Work (SOW).
  • Utilize field technology including RTK, hot stick, iPad, MiFi, and company vehicles.
  • Perform field-level Quality Control checks as directed.
  • Communicate effectively with property owners, field managers, and team members.
  • Make safe access decisions in the field and notify leadership of inaccessible areas.
  • Follow all REI safety protocols and enforce a safety-first culture.
  • Maintain and effectively use all assigned tools and equipment, including reporting maintenance needs.
  • Assist with job-specific guidance, training, and peer support as needed.
  • Understand and apply client-specific construction requirements.
  • Work around roadways and measure poles/midspans safely and accurately.
  • Complete documentation and upload field data using mobile or computer devices.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.

QUALIFICATIONS

  • High school diploma or GED required.
  • Basic computer skills and proficiency in applicable software or devices.
  • Ability to read and interpret project schematics.
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
  • Ability to lift and carry up to 50 pounds.
  • Comfortable with physical activities such as climbing, bending, stooping, squatting, kneeling, and working in various weather conditions.
  • Valid Driver's License and clean driving record required.
  • Must pass background check, alcohol screening, and drug testing.
  • Ability to travel, work weekends, overtime, and be on call as required.
  • Strong verbal communication and professionalism when interacting with clients, teammates, and the public.

P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S

All Field Technicians must be able to pass the standard REI physical agility test, administered by an REI manager using the official REI physical agility pass/fail form.

  • Safely lift and carry up to 50 pounds for 350 feet in one (1) minute while traversing uneven and multi-surfaced terrains in approved work attire.
  • Extend and retract a 50’ fiberglass Extendo measuring stick in a safe and appropriate manner two (2) times in a maximum of five (5) minutes.
  • Walk one half (1/2) mile in 12 minutes or under while traversing uneven terrain in proper work attire.
  • Demonstrate adequate neck mobility and the ability to observe surroundings at various head angles.
